The United States Constitution grants Congress broad legislative energy in respect to Indian tribes. The textual content of the Constitution refers to Indians and Indian tribes in the commerce clause and the apportionment clause of Article I and the fourteenth modification. In addition, the treaty clause, whereas not explicitly referencing Indian tribes, contributed to the present understanding of a government-to-government relationship between tribes and the United States.

Women taking part in the farmers’ protest worry that besides their livelihoods, the new laws threaten the lives of their male relatives and, as a consequence, their own future and that of their families. In 2018 and 2019, more than 10,000 male farmers dedicated suicide in each year, in accordance with a 2019 report by the National Crime Records Bureau. Widows left behind need to fend for themselves and carry the heavy burden of offering food, shelter, healthcare and training for their families. Protesters have created camps around Delhi using donations and their very own organizational skills to assist protest new government farm policies. (Saumya Khandelwal/The New York Times) The protest erupted when the Modi government handed three laws in Parliament that open the agricultural market to privatization. The Modi government says the legal guidelines “give expanded market entry and offered larger flexibility to farmers.” The protesters contend the legal guidelines favor large corporations, will drive down costs of agricultural produce, and push small farmers into poverty.

The Indian government has expressed a powerful dedication towards training for all, nevertheless, India still has one of the lowest feminine literacy charges in Asia. In 1991, lower than 40 percent of the 330 million women aged 7 and over had been literate, which means at present there are over 200 million illiterate ladies in India. This low level of literacy not solely has a negative impact on women’s lives but in addition on their families’ lives and on their country’s financial improvement. Numerous research present that illiterate girls have high ranges of fertility and mortality, poor dietary standing, low incomes potential, and little autonomy within the family. A woman’s lack of education additionally has a unfavorable impact on the health and wellbeing of her children.

Yet, this is additionally a period of unprecedented visibility and prominence for Muslim women in public spaces in India. They received the battle against the follow of Triple Talaq, which allowed a Muslim man to divorce his wife by uttering the word talaq (the Arabic word for ‘divorce’) 3 times, even over a phone – with out negotiations or any other preliminary steps. An finish to this follow had been a decades-old demand of Muslim women and the women’s movement, which lastly materialised in 2017 when the Supreme Court of India deemed the practice to be a violation of the Constitution.

Many of the hardest-hit industries have been those with a high proportion of feminine employees, including hospitality and manufacturing, where ladies are sometimes employed without contracts, making it easier to let them go. From 2005 to 2018, female labor participation in India declined to 21 % from about 32 %, one of many lowest charges on the earth. The fee for males also fell — India is experiencing a youth increase and has not been in a place to create enough new jobs to keep up — however not practically as far as for girls. In India, marriage doesn’t essentially translate right into a lack of employment. But it typically constrains women’s autonomy, making it difficult for them to depart secluded villages where policing of their choices is common, patriarchal values are ironclad and job alternatives are scarce. The international slowdown could have particularly stark penalties in growing economies, the place round 70 percent of working girls are employed within the casual financial system with few protections.
